30XX Creator Batterystaple Games Becomes the Ringmaster in Co-op Minigame Fiesta Clowntown

SEATTLE – 8, June 2026 – Clowntown, an off-beat co-op party campaign for 2-8 clowns from 30XX developer Batterystaple Games, sounds the clarion call for all noble jesters in its grand reveal at today’s PC Gaming Show before launching on PC via Steam. Are you down to clown?

The show must go on! Take center ring in a campaign of action puzzles and evolving minigames devised by the shadowy Ringmaster. Paint masterpieces, erect mighty skyscrapers, and compose a beautiful cacophony symphony – the greatest show requires many talents! Over 100 unique minigames and action puzzles stand between you and the Ringmaster, each designed to make you think, plan, fail, laugh, then use your team’s two collective brain cells to grasp sweet victory. 

It’ll take focus and coordination to survive this high-wire act – teamwork makes the dream work, but what you have is probably good enough. 

Roll up in the clown car and romp through a co-op adventure in Clowntown’s primary Campaign Mode. Dance upon the Ringmaster’s palm through 5-6 hours of mostly co-operative hand-designed charades built to keep the whole party laughing, crying, and yelling at each other all at once. Start the journey as friends and strive to end on good terms!

Master Clowntown’s evolving minigame series as seemingly straightforward challenges add wrinkles that could break even the most jovial of jesters. Paintblast simple pictures in Face Paint, struggle to keep your work intact as an NPC saboteur joins in Also Paint, then embrace chaos and race against the clock when the art prompt becomes ridiculously elaborate in Probably Not Paint

Clownishly collaborate to assemble simple words in Spelling Bee, then feel the ante increase as a timer and massive 28-letter words appear in Spelling Wasp. Finally, flip the script as Bees Spelling forces competing clowns to spell by collecting literal moving bees. Each of ClownTown’s fully fleshed out minigame sets grows and changes as you play, keeping the clown squad laughing and musing about what might come next.

After the campaign (or in between sessions, as a treat!), enjoy Party Mode’s two buffoonish flavors. Revel in Co-op to play curated or randomized minigame sets as a team, choosing customizable goals, difficulty levels, and mutators. Try Contest Mode to flip Clowntown’s co-op nature into something more sinister, as co-op games become free-for-alls, and clowns score individually instead of as a team. 

All modes feature a dedicated “honk” button, and you can customize the sound it makes. Your teammates can’t mute this.

Clowntown will raise the curtain on PC via Steam soon. Supported languages at launch include English, Russian, Simplified Chinese, Japanese, German, Korean, French, Spanish, and Portuguese. Follow Batterystaple Games on Bluesky or X for the latest updates. 

About Batterystaple Games

Batterystaple Games is an independent developer founded by Chris King. Scattered across the globe, the team aims to create crisp, satisfying action games that players can enjoy with friends and continue to come back to for years to come. The studio’s previous projects, 20XX and 30XX, have sold more than 500,000 copies across Steam, Nintendo Switch, PlayStation 4, and Xbox One. The team also published Jamestown+, the revival of Final Form Games’ classic bullet hell shooter.
